This label is interesting.
I think it is what's left of a music shop's address at Cashmere Gate - in New Delhi! Cashmere Gate was right near a major train station, and is now the name of a metro stop. Boosey and Hawkes would obviously have had outlets in India following the war, and in fact Besson (acquired by B&H) had a bugle factory in Delhi. So instruments would have been bought and sold through into asia from here as well. So it seems to me this bass has travelled quite a bit :-) |
